nd-potatoes-vegetables NEWS RELEASE Potato Summary September 22, 2005 2004 Potato Summary North Dakota Final production estimates for the 2004 potato crop totaled 26.8 million hundredweight (cwt), down 2 percent from 2003, according to the USDA, National Agricultural Statistics Service, North Dakota Field Office. Planted acres for 2004 totaled 105,000, down 10 percent from 2003. Harvested area, at 101,000 acres, also decreased 10 percent from the previous year. Yield for all potatoes averaged 265 cwt in 2004, up 20 cwt from 2003 and 35 cwt above the average yield from the 2002 crop. Irrigated potato yields averaged 380 cwt, up 17 cwt from 2003. The value of potatoes sold from the 2004 crop totaled $137 million, up 8 percent from the 2003 crop. The marketing year average price was $5.80 per cwt, compared with $5.45 for the 2003 crop and $6.25 for the 2002 crop. Sales from the 2004 crop totaled 23.7 million cwt, up 1 percent from 2003 and 16 percent more than 2002. The increase in sales was due to less potatoes lost (shrinkage and loss) and decreased usage on farms where grown (seed, home use and livestock feed). Sales accounted for 89 percent of production, up from 85 percent of the 2003 crop. Sales as a percent of production during the last 10 years have ranged from 89 percent for the 1998 crop to 80 percent for the 1996 crop. Low sales from the 1996 crop were due mainly to the 1997 spring flooding of potato storage bins and low prices. United States Total 2004 potato production is estimated at 456 million cwt, down fractionally from the estimate made in the January Annual Crop Summary and less than 1 percent below the 2003 crop. Harvested area, at 1.17 million acres, decreased 7 percent from a year ago. The average yield of 391 cwt per acre is up 24 cwt from 2003 and 29 cwt above the average yield from the 2002 crop. This is a record high yield, 10 cwt above the previous record set in 2000. The value of all potatoes sold in 2004 is estimated at $2.34 billion, down 5 percent from the previous year. The average price, at $5.67 per cwt, is down $0.22 from a year earlier. Sales from the 2004 potato crop totaled 414 million cwt, down 1 percent from 2003. Sales account for 91 percent of 2004 production. Non-sales account for 42.2 million cwt, 3 percent above the previous year. Over the past five years, 91 percent of the potatoes grown have been sold. The other 9 percent were either lost (shrinkage and loss) or used on farms where grown (seed, home use, and livestock feed). Fall potatoes are finalized at 410 million cwt for 2004, virtually unchanged from the 2003 crop. Area harvested in 2004 is estimated at 1.02 million acres, down 6 percent from a year earlier. The average yield, at 401 cwt per acre, is up 25 cwt from a year earlier and a record high, 9 cwt above the previous record high set in 2000.
